Beautiful resort but will not return due to terrible front desk service
jesssmart (Stratford, Canada) on Mar 19, 2024
After a 14 hour travel day including 6 hours of plane delays and no dinner on plane (because they ran out), our check-in at 1am at the resort was the worst part of our long day. Not a drop of water/drink or snack was provided. There was no food available anywhere on the resort. The front desk associate could not have cared less about our needs. We had requested through our travel agent as well as through several emails that we needed 2 rooms side by side for our family of 4 (2 teens). Of course they had us on different floors...meaning we had to go parent/child, parent/child and all the associate had to say was "It's a small building". So my husband and I did not share a bed the whole trip!! The front desk associate pointed us in the direction of our room...half a mile away and we struggled with our luggage in the sweltering heat...instead of informing us that there is a shuttle. We arrived at our rooms with not a drop of water...it took us a while to find the water dispensers in the hallways and they did not work on our floor. My husband and son wandered around to find water while we had snacks that we thankfully had packed in our luggage... Pros: After the front desk fiasco and the fact that we were not side by side, we had a good time. The resort is stunning, the food is pretty good (some by beach was cold), the entertainment crew were amazing and certainly added to the enjoyment of our holiday. The rooms were clean and spacious. Major cons: -The pool water is warm as a bath and with the heat and high humidity , there was no relief anywhere if you are sensitive to heat. All buffets are open air and rooms are set to 20 degrees. For this reason alone, we would not return because I am prone to heat stroke. -Front desk service was atrocious. I don't get why these massive hotel chains do not understand the importance of customer service. A bad first impression stays with you the whole trip. They should put their entertainment crew at the front desk and would get a lot more return guests. -The prices at the shops at the resort and the shopping centre were outrageous. We had money to spend and refused to pay the insane prices. $200 CDN for swim trunks, $300 for a dress, $32 for a bag of chips, $100 for flip flops! We didn't see a single soul buying anything. I mean, how terrible to try to take advantage of your guests forgetting something or assuming we are so gullible to pay those prices. We paid 12K for our trip for a family of 4 and wanted to do some shopping. If they had reasonable prices, they could be making a fortune as I'm sure many guests are more than happy to shop. This turned us off so much that we will never stay at an Iberostar again. We waited til the airport where prices were reasonable for souvenirs (we knew this from a previous trip to Mexico). -The resort is massive and maps are confusing or outdated. The front desk told us nothing about the shuttle, water, places to eat, etc.. We had to find out through a Facebook page... -Not enough chairs at beach or pool...had to get up at dawn to find 4 chairs. -Food is not always readily available. If you have big eaters (teens), you need to figure it out asap. -We appreciate the glass refillable water bottles in the rooms but when we arrived at 1:30am, they were empty...not cool...it's a basic human need, people, come on! When we did find the water filling station, it was broken! -The beach was beautiful but swimming was not safe for kids. Red flag every day and we were all cut (to bleeding) from rocks by being tossed about in the massive waves that would (and did) take your swimsuit off! -Shuttles were inconsistent and the walk to the buffet/restaurants in the high humidity was brutal. We actually didn't figure out the shuttles til a few days in. In conclusion, if the front desk service was good, we would likely return (maybe in a season when it's not as humid). But the rudeness, disregard, lack of information, lack of care or accommodation was such a turn off, it tainted our whole trip.
Food allergies - beware!
Dvcnewcomer (Niagara Falls, Canada) on Mar 17, 2024
Traveled to the Del Mar in March 2024 with a family of 5 including two boys with a metabolic disorder that requires they do not eat food containing milk ingredients or dairy - trace cross contamination is not an issue for us. We were reassured by looking at YouTube videos of the buffets that food would be labelled with allergens and from reviews that said the staff was attentive and aware. Unfortunately this is not what we experienced. All food was labelled at all buffets, however it was incorrectly labelled. There were desserts listed as vegan that the chef confirmed actually contained butter. Another night there was a dessert listed as containing nuts and not dairy and I double checked and the chef said it did contain milk. There were enough experiences like this that we learned the labels were mostly just made up. This defeats the entire purpose of labelling allergens. We did the best we could but there was no reassurance, especially since many of the workers did not even know what we were asking about. We were given a card to present at the restaurants that said "milk allergy" but when I showed it to the staff, they had to stare very carefully like they had never seen it before and weren't sure what it meant. That's not what I was expecting. For anyone going with dietary restrictions, I hope this is helpful for you.
